  • 3. 

    Trong Microsoft Excel, phuomg an nao duoi day la dia chi hon hop?

    • A.

      A12$

    • B.

      $A12

    • C.

      $A$12

    Correct Answer
    B. $A12
    Explanation
    The correct answer is $A12. In Excel, a mixed reference is a combination of a relative reference and an absolute reference. In this case, the column reference is absolute ($A) while the row reference is relative (12). This means that when the formula is copied to other cells, the column reference will stay the same, but the row reference will change based on the relative position of the new cell.

  • 4. 

    Trong cong thuc cua Microsoft Excel, su dung phim nao de chuyen doi dia chi tuyet doi sang dia chi tuong doi hoac nguoc lai cho o hoac vung lua chon?

    • A.

      F2

    • B.

      F3

    • C.

      F4

    Correct Answer
    C. F4
    Explanation
    In Microsoft Excel, the F4 key is used to toggle between absolute and relative references for cells or selected range. Absolute references do not change when copied or filled, while relative references adjust based on the new location. Therefore, pressing F4 can convert an absolute address to a relative address or vice versa.
